Push button phone capable of sending to the telephone line alphabetical characters
First Claim
1. A terminal apparatus for receiving upper and lower case alphabetical characters and being coupled to telephone lines and to a pushbutton telephone having numerical keys used to represent alphabetical characters and special keys used to represent control characters and being capable of communicating on said lines upper and lower case alphabetical characters in the form of DTMF signals, said terminal apparatus comprising:
- receiving means for receiving said DTMF signals;
decoding means responsive to said receiving means for decoding the DTMF signals corresponding to predetermined combinations of said keys being pressed; and
controller means responsive to said decoded signals corresponding to a combination of at least one particular control character and a particular alphabetical character received in succession by said decoding means to generate an output electrical signal indicative of said particular alphabetical character in upper case or lower case.

Abstract
A pushbutton telephone is used by a calling party to transmit both upper and lower case alphabetical characters on the telephone lines. Upper and lower case characters are selected for transmission by the caller by pressing combinations of keys, including a special key (#) or (*), of a telephone keypad. The combination of keys successively pressed is detected by a receiving terminal at the station of the called party, and a signal representing a corresponding upper case or lower case letter is decoded by the terminal and displayed.
